Recently, DataDirect Networks (DDN) has taken a significant step forward by launching an AI-native storage platform designed in collaboration with NVIDIA's AI Data Reference Design. This partnership aims to revolutionize the way AI data is processed and stored, ensuring seamless integration and optimal performance for AI workloads. In contrast, AI-native storage platforms like DDN's are specifically designed to address these challenges by providing high-speed data access and minimizing latency. ## DDN's AI-Native Storage Platform DDN's new platform is built on NVIDIA's AI Data Platform, which is part of NVIDIA's broader strategy to create end-to-end solutions for AI deployments. This platform is optimized for AI workloads, ensuring that data flows smoothly and efficiently through the system. By leveraging NVIDIA's Enterprise Reference Architectures, DDN's storage solutions are certified to meet the highest standards for performance, scalability, security, and efficiency[2]. ### Key Features and Benefits - **Performance and Scalability**: The platform is designed to handle large-scale AI workloads without compromising performance. This is crucial for training complex AI models and running them in real-time environments[2]. - **Integration with NVIDIA Systems**: DDN's deep integration with NVIDIA's networking and AI workflows enables seamless data flow and optimized GPU utilization. This integration is critical for maximizing the efficiency of AI operations[2]. - **Certification and Validation**: By achieving the NVIDIA-Certified Enterprise Storage designation, DDN's solutions are validated to eliminate bottlenecks and support large-scale AI deployments effectively[2]. ## NVIDIA's Role in AI Infrastructure NVIDIA has been at the forefront of AI innovation, providing powerful GPUs and comprehensive software frameworks that enable the development of sophisticated AI models.
